rentz Posted June 3, 2009 Share Posted June 3, 2009 Hello, I decided to take a little break from my D-League project to do a concept for my team, the Miami Dolphins. For me, the major design problems right now are:-Navy, which I don't think has a place in our scheme;-The drop-shadow letters, which I dislike greatly;-the Logo, which is just too detailed; and-the uniforms, which are just so boring.So I decided to update them a little bit.The most obvious changes are the logo, with navy removed. I also removed the helmet, because it seemed outdated. It looked cool on the old logo, but today it just looks awkward.The secondary is just a D that uses the classic sun motif. The wordmark is also new, and uses the D.I wanted to try something new here. I've seen concepts utilizing the sun idea before, but they've just been too unwieldy, I think, for a uniform. So I tried to make them understated as a piping pattern. Rather than stripes, they become progressively larger until they are integrated into the collar. The pants use the pattern also. I also used the Arizona Cardinals font because, well, I like it, and I think it fits the team. (Whoops... ignore the pink "side view")All C+C appreciated. I also used the Arizona Cardinals font because, well, I like it, and I think it fits the team.All C+C appreciated.I like the fact you've gone more throwback with the colours, I dont really have anything against the navy in the current Dolphins sets but this certainly has a more classical Dolphins feel to it.Couple of things I'd look at, having Miami in exaclty the same font and style as Dolphins is imo too much of a good thing if you will. It doesn't quite fit into the space between the D and the ascender on the H due to all the outlines etc. I'd look to use a simpler font for Miami and try placing it where you have it just now or probably underneath the Dolphins text in the space after the descender on the P and the end of the wordmark. I know you'd probably prefer to have it read Miami Dolphins but other teams (Broncos being one) have it this way round as it looks more comfortable.I like combining the sun (although I'd always been led to believe it was a hoop of fire the dolphin was jumping through) with the D but your offset paths need work to tidy them up right now they are way off particularly on the one second from the top. You also have a rogue spike on the top of the S which needs removing.On first look I really wasn't keen on the fact you'd removed the helmet, but I went away for a few hours came back and reviewed it again and on second viewing it didn't bother me that much. But if you are going to remove it you need to make some kind of nod to the blowhole on the top of a Dolphins head just to break up the large expanse of solid colour you have where the helmet used to be. I'd also look at adding a few more highlights to the body or enlarging the ones you have already as the Dolphin is looking a little flat just now. I'd look to move the Dolphin up slightly with in the sun shape as well as the removal of the helmet means he no longer bursts as far out the top of the circle as he did in the past.I like the uniforms in so much as you've tied them once again to the sun shape used in the logo and in the D, they are certainly cleaner and less cluttered than the Dolphins current uni's but not sure if I'd buy one. You're also going to have to add 6 inch TV numbers somewhere as NFL regulations stipulate that all uniforms must have them.Good start though, I look forward to seeing how this one progresses.9erssteve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
